A BLACK tie charity event is being hosted by Redcar and Cleveland Borough Council’s Rising Stars team to raise money for the Prince’s Trust as part of the Million Makers Corporate Challenge.

This event is taking place at 7.30pm on Friday, October 18, at Gisborough Hall and features entertainment hosted by the celebrity comedian Brendan Healy.

A three-course dinner will be accompanied by live entertainment from the band, Mel and the Micro Pigs and later in the event there will be the chance to bid for prizes.

The council is competing against other organisations across the country to raise as much cash as possible.

CRIME ADVICE: Cleveland Police are advising residents on crime prevention in Guisborough following a series of garage and shed burglaries in the area. Over the last four to six weeks there has been a spate of break-ins where high value pedal cycles have been stolen.
